General description
BSA is a carrier protein for many biomolecules, such as fatty acids, amino acids, and steroids. For its carrier properties, BSA is also widely used in cell culture. BSA also serves antioxidant functions when used in cell culture.
Application
Because BSA is a well-known carrier of fatty acids (FA), control over the particular fatty acids used to culture cell lines is important, for cell culture lines which are sensitive to particular fatty acids. Fatty acid-free BSA is a highly useful reagent for such cell culture experiments, to allow researchers to use such BSA as a carrier for their specific fatty acids specific to their cell culture system. This mitigates potential risks to the cells from FA′s that might be present in non-FA-free BSA.
This BSA product is specifically tested for the following properties:
- Fatty acid free / very low FA content
- Low endotoxin level
- Suitability to use in cell culture
